A Graduate Certificate in Event Cyber Threat Management provides specialized training in identifying, analyzing, and mitigating cyber threats impacting events and organizations. This focused program equips professionals with the skills to navigate the complex landscape of cybersecurity, enhancing their ability to protect sensitive data and critical infrastructure.
Learning outcomes include mastering incident response methodologies, understanding threat intelligence, and developing effective security strategies tailored to various event scenarios. Students will gain practical experience through simulations and case studies, solidifying their knowledge of vulnerability management and digital forensics within the context of event security.
The program typically runs for 12-18 months, offering a flexible structure to accommodate working professionals. Why this course?
A Graduate Certificate in Event Cyber Threat Management is increasingly significant in today's UK market, given the escalating number of cyberattacks. The UK's National Cyber Security Centre (NCSC) reported a 39% increase in reported cyber breaches in 2022. This highlights the urgent need for skilled professionals adept at managing and mitigating cyber threats in real-time. This certificate equips individuals with the advanced skills to address incident response, threat intelligence analysis, and digital forensics, making them highly sought after in various sectors.
